I use the one from walmart it is a sprotsline and it is around $60.00. What is nice about this that it has everything the Polar one's do, but not the price tag of them. I have had mine for over a year now and the batteries are still going strong. Make sure you get one that has a chest strap that way it is the most acurate for any HRM that you decide to get.0
